Emirates Confirms Dubai Flights Will Resume After Airspace Closures

Emirates has announced the resumption of Dubai flights following temporary suspension due to regional airspace closures after US and Israeli airstrikes on Iran. Thousands of passengers, including those on Glasgow routes, were stranded over the weekend.

photo output 5
Emirates to resume Dubai flights March 3 after airspace closures disrupted services.

Flights Grounded Amid Regional Tensions

The suspension affected nearly all Emirates services in and out of Dubai International Airport after multiple Middle Eastern countries closed airspace. Passengers faced cancellations, delays, and disrupted travel plans across Europe, Asia, and Africa.

Resume Date and Passenger Guidance

Emirates confirmed flights will resume from 15:00 UAE time on Tuesday, March 3, 2026, at the earliest. Travelers are advised to check flight status, with rebooking and refund options provided for affected passengers.(m.economictimes.com)

Limited Services Already Operating

Some limited flights resumed late Monday, prioritizing passengers rebooked on alternative schedules. Emirates urged travelers not to go to the airport unless they had received confirmation to avoid further congestion and confusion.

Impact and Safety Precautions

The disruption has affected thousands of holidaymakers and business travelers, highlighting the importance of safety amid regional conflicts. Emirates and airport authorities continue to monitor the situation, resuming normal operations only once airspace restrictions are lifted.(gulfnews.com)

From 1953 to Today: How Iran and America Became Bitter Enemies

Understanding the Middle East in Simple Terms

The Middle East is a region in Western Asia that includes countries such as Iran, Israel, Palestine, Saudi Arabia, Iraq, Turkey, Jordan, Syria, Lebanon, Kuwait, Qatar, Oman, the United Arab Emirates, Yemen and Bahrain. The region is extremely important globally because it holds a large portion of the world’s oil reserves.

img 6889
The History Behind Iran, Israel and America’s Long Rivalry

Oil brings wealth, but it also attracts foreign interest and competition. Powerful nations, including the United States, have long been involved in the Middle East for strategic, political and economic reasons. While oil is important, it is not the only reason global powers act in the region.

The History of U.S.–Iran Relations

Modern tensions between the United States and Iran can be traced back to 1953. Iran’s Prime Minister at the time, Mohammad Mossadegh, nationalised the country’s oil industry. Shortly after, a coup — widely reported by historians to have been backed by the CIA — removed him from power.

The Shah of Iran, Mohammad Reza Pahlavi, then ruled for 26 years with strong support from the United States. Although he modernised parts of Iran, many citizens opposed his rule and criticised his human rights record.

In 1979, a revolution led by Ayatollah Ruhollah Khomeini overthrew the Shah and established the Islamic Republic of Iran. Later that same year, Iranian students seized the U.S. Embassy in Tehran and held American diplomats hostage for 444 days. Since then, diplomatic relations between the two countries have remained hostile.

Why Israel and Iran Are Rivals

After the 1979 revolution, Iran’s leadership adopted a strong ideological position against Israel, questioning its legitimacy as a state. Israel, in turn, sees Iran as a serious security threat.

One major point of tension is Iran’s nuclear programme. Israel and the United States fear Iran could develop nuclear weapons. Iran insists its nuclear programme is for peaceful energy purposes. This disagreement has led to sanctions, diplomatic standoffs and military threats over the years.

Religion and Regional Power Struggles

The Middle East is also shaped by religious divisions. Islam has two main branches: Sunni and Shia. Iran is predominantly Shia, while Saudi Arabia is predominantly Sunni. This divide has influenced political alliances and conflicts across the region.

Many conflicts in Syria, Yemen, Iraq and Lebanon reflect broader struggles for regional influence between major powers like Iran and Saudi Arabia.

America’s Broader Strategy

Some believe the United States only gets involved in countries because of oil. However, history shows that American foreign policy also considers political, military and strategic interests.

For example, Afghanistan does not have major oil reserves, yet the U.S. intervened there after 2001. During the Korean War, America defended South Korea despite the absence of significant oil resources. These examples demonstrate that oil is only one factor among many in U.S. foreign policy decisions.

Why Tensions Remain Dangerous

The rivalry between Iran and Israel, combined with U.S. involvement, makes the Middle East one of the most volatile regions in the world. Any direct military confrontation could have serious global consequences.

For now, tensions are managed through deterrence, diplomacy, sanctions and indirect conflict. However, the situation remains fragile, and any major development could shift the balance of power in the region.

Western Regional Police Arrest Effiakuma West Assemblyman, Uncle Over Viral Assault of Teenagers

Suspects Picked Up After Disturbing WhatsApp Video Emerged

The Western Regional Police Command has arrested two suspects captured in a disturbing viral video physically assaulting two teenagers — a 13-year-old boy and a 17-year-old girl — and allegedly forcing them to engage in sexual intercourse.

The suspects have been identified as Edward Azalekor, 52, Assemblyman for Effiakuma West, and Martin Amuzu, 35, who is reported to be an uncle to the female victim.

img 6862
Two arrested in connection to child defilement

Arrest Made on February 26

In an official statement, police confirmed that the two suspects were arrested on Thursday, 26th February 2026, at Effiakuma in the Western Region following a WhatsApp video received from a presenter at Connect FM.

The footage allegedly shows the suspects physically assaulting the teenagers and coercing them into a sexual act. Authorities say the video evidence prompted immediate police action.

Police Assure Public of Thorough Investigation

The suspects are currently in police custody assisting with investigations. The Western Regional Police Command has strongly condemned the incident and assured the public that the case will be handled with urgency and seriousness.

Police emphasized that crimes involving minors and sexual coercion will be prosecuted under the full rigours of Ghanaian law.

Investigations remain ongoing.
